The Kiwis have a real chance to win the World Cup with this team

In the previous editions of the World Cup before 2015, the Kiwis have always been a dark horse team and have always punched above their weights.

In 2015 mega-event, Brendon McCullum and Co changed the perception of their team by playing attacking brand of cricket and going for the kill. As a result, they reached the finals for the first time in World Cup history and ended as runners-up. After McCullum's retirement, Kane Williamson has taken over the captaincy and has led the team beautifully. In this IPL season, he also performed brilliantly along with great captaincy. The New Zealand batting looks solid with Colin Munro and Martin Guptill at the top while in the middle-order they have Williamson, Ross Taylor, and Tom Latham.

The New Zealanders have power hitters in the form of Colin de Grandhomme and Henry Nicholls. Mitchell Santner provides the much-needed balance with his all-around abilities. In the bowling department, Trent Boult and Tim Southee will lead the attack with Mitchell McClenaghan or Adam Milne as the 3rd seamer. The spin duo of Santner and Ish Sodhi also looks lethal and can pick lots of wickets in the middle overs.

Overall, the team looks very strong on paper and will be one of the favorites to win the title considering the English conditions which are similar to their home conditions.
